Do-it-Yourself Metal Polishing Tips
Basic Metal Polishing - Typically, the polishing of metal is essential for a pleasing appearance or for clean-room usage. It's one of the most popular procedures for its effectiveness in intensifying the natural beauty of the product, for example, auto parts, kitchenware or motorcycle parts. Moreover, many clean-rooms require a shiny finish so as to reduce the porosity of the components which will result in debris to gather and contaminate. An outstanding instance of this use might be in a vacuum chamber. You will discover lots of strategies to polish metals, and let us examine some of the methods required. Metal can be burnished by hand, using special buffing machines, electromechanically or utilizing chemicals. A special buffing paste or compound may be applied, that could consist of chromium oxide, tripoli, aluminum oxide, dolomite, chalk, limestone, or iron oxide. Polishing stainless steel, due to its substandard thermal conductivity, its hardness, and its quite high viscidness is typically one of the most time intensive. On the other hand, goods built from non-ferrous metal are generally more receptive to finishing, since they need the least number of treatments.
When a high processing quality is simply not called for, swifter pad speeds can be employed. A lower pad speed is used whenever a superior mirror finish is obligatory. Finishing buffs coated with compound are seriously impacted by the force on the pad. The level of the surface pressure might be raised to a precise scope, however exceeding the optimum degree of pressure not just minimizes the quality of treatment, but additionally degrades efficiency, can bring about wear to the part, plus there is also an evident heating up of the work-pieces, resulting from friction. When polishing thin pieces, it's higher temperature (and the subsequent pliability of the metal) that will quite possibly cause components to buckle, flex or warp. In general, it will take a specialized technician to factor in all these things to both avert damage to the part and to work efficiently. For you to significantly increase the quality of the final surface, the polishing process should be done with not as much power and not as much force in order to consequently produce a surface area with no scores or marks due to the the polishing procedure, therefore arriving at a fantastic mirror finish.
